| Spec | Samsung Galaxy S23 Phantom | TCL 40 NxtPaper |
|---|---|---|
| Display | 6.1" | 6.5"✓ |
| Display Type | Dynamic AMOLED 2X | LCD |
| Resolution | 2340 x 1080 pixels | 2400 x 1080 |
| Refresh Rate | 120Hz | 120Hz |
| Brightness | 1750nits | — |
| HDR | HDR10+ | — |
| Protection | Gorilla Glass Victus | — |
| Chipset |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 | MediaTek Helio G37 |
| CPU | Octa-core 3.2 GHz | — |
| GPU | Adreno 740 | — |
| RAM | 8GB | 12GB✓ |
| Storage | 128GB | 512GB✓ |
| Storage Options | 128GB, 256GB | — |
| Main Camera | 50MP | 50MP |
| Aperture | f/1.8 | — |
| OIS | Yes | — |
| Zoom | 3x optical | — |
| Video | 8K@24fps | — |
| Front Camera | 12MP✓ | 8MP |
| Battery | 3900mAh | 5000mAh✓ |
| Charging | 25W✓ | 18W |
| Wireless Charging | 15W | — |
| OS | Android 13 | Android 14 |
|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 6E (802.11ax) | Wi-Fi 5 |
| Bluetooth | Bluetooth 5.3 | 5.2 |
| NFC | Yes | Yes |
| USB | USB Type-C 3.2 | — |
| Water Resistance | IP68 | — |
| Biometrics | Under-display fingerprint | — |
| Dimensions | 146.3 x 70.9 x 7.6 mm | — |
| Weight | 168g✓ | 190g |
| Colors | Phantom Black, Cream, Green, Lavender | Black, White |
| Price | 199$✓ | 249$ |
